Talos Energy to buy QuarterNorth Energy in $1.29B cash and stock deal (NYSE:TALO)
Talos Energy (NYSE:TALO) said Monday it agreed to acquire privately-held Gulf of Mexico exploration and production company QuarterNorth Energy for 24.8M common shares and ~$965M in cash.
QuarterNorth’s producing assets include six major fields and are ~95% operated and 95% in deepwater; the deal will add production of ~30K boe/day expected for FY 2024, averaging 75% oil.
Talos (TALO) expects run-rate synergies of ~$50M/year to be achieved by year-end 2024.
QuarterNorth’s assets bring significant reserves upside beyond current production from both producing probable zones and near-term development opportunities in 2024 and 2025, Talos (TALO) said.
The company said it secured $650M in bridge financing from a syndicate of banks representing most of the company’s reserves-based loan lender group.
